# descriptors contain:
# - label - string such as volume name for matching in /etc/fstab
# - uuid - similar but hex
# - path - the block special file where the label was found
# - type - what kind of superblock the label was found in.
#
# NOTE: consider delegating this whole mess to findfs from the
# e2fsprogs package. That package can probe for an extensive
# set of superblocks, knows about LVM, but does not make fs type
# information available via the command line.
#
use strict;
use warnings;
package LabeledPartition;
use base 'Obj';
sub fill {
my $self = shift;
$self->SUPER::fill();
$self->takeArgs ('label', 'uuid', 'path', 'type');
}
sub label { return $_[0]->{label}; }
sub uuid { return $_[0]->{uuid}; }
sub type { return $_[0]->{type}; }
sub path { return $_[0]->{path}; }
sub string {
my $self = shift;
my $label = ($self->label or '-');
my $uuid = ($self->uuid or '-');
my $type = $self->type;
my $path = $self->path;
return "labeled($type) $label, $uuid at $path";
}
#
# try -- return descriptor for labeled fs, or undef,
# trying a number of formats for superblock.
#
sub try ($) {
my ($path) = @_;
my $result = undef;
my $fh;
if (! open ($fh, "<", "$path")) {
return $result;
}
binmode ($fh);
$result = tryExt2 ($fh, $path) unless defined $result;
$result = tryReiser ($fh, $path) unless defined $result;
# ignore errors, could not have been very wrong
# if a working superblock came out of it.
close ($fh);
return $result;
}
#
# lets hope the sysadm labeled it in ascii not utf8.
# based on util-linux-2.12h mount; they have lots of other
# superblocks to match. Later.
#
sub tryExt2 ($$) {
my ($fh, $path) = @_;
my $result = undef;
if (! seek ($fh, 1024, 0)) {
return $result;
}
# undef on read error - is this worth a warning?
my $superBlock;
my $rc = read ($fh, $superBlock, 1024);
if (! defined ($rc) || $rc != 1024) {
return $result;
}
my ($magic, $uuid, $label) =
unpack
"x[56] v x[34] x[VVV] H[32] Z[16]",
$superBlock;
if ($magic == 0xEF53) {
$uuid = fancyUuid ($uuid);
$result = LabeledPartition->new (
type => "ext2",
label => $label,
uuid => $uuid,
path => $path,
);
}
return $result;
}
# fancyUuid - given a hex uuid, add hyphens at conventional place.
sub fancyUuid ($) {
my ($uuid) = @_;
$uuid =~ s/^(.{8})(.{4})(.{4})(.{4})(.{12})$/$1-$2-$3-$4-$5/;
return lc ($uuid);
}
sub tryReiser ($$) {
my ($fh, $path) = @_;
my $result = undef;
# offset in reisser 3.6 (3.5-3.5.10 had 8k)
if (! seek ($fh, (64*1024), 0)) {
return $result;
}
# undef on read error - is this worth a warning?
my $superBlock;
my $rc = read ($fh, $superBlock, 1024);
if (! defined ($rc) || $rc != 1024) {
return $result;
}
my ($magic, $uuid, $label) =
unpack
"x[52] Z[10] x[22] a[16] Z[16]",
$superBlock;
my $t = join ("", map { sprintf "%02x", ord($_) } split(//, $uuid));
if ($magic eq "ReIsEr2Fs" || $magic eq "ReIsEr3Fs") {
$uuid = fancyUuid ($uuid);
$result = LabeledPartition->new (
type => "reiserfs",
label => $label,
uuid => fancyUuid($t),
path => $path,
);
}
return $result;
}
1;
